Description
Nine Yili horses underwent incremental treadmill exercise testing, with blood samples collected at five speed stages (0, 3, 5, 7, and 9 m/s). The dataset contains plasma metabolomic profiles from LC-MS analysis and twenty echocardiographic structural indices, identifying 314 shared differentially expressed metabolites. Strengths
Integrated dataset pairing metabolomic profiles from LC-MS with twenty echocardiographic structural indices.
Identifies a core set of 314 shared differentially expressed metabolites (124 upregulated, 190 downregulated).
Data covers five distinct physiological states (rest and four exercise intensities) for each of the nine subjects.
